Abstract
A salt of a strongly-basic quaternary ammonium anion exchange resin (comprising the reaction product of an insoluble cross-linked vinyl aromatic resin containing haloalkyl radicals on the aromatic nuclei and a tertiary amine) having monovalent anions attached to the nitrogen atoms of the quaternary ammonium groups, is regenerated by first contacting the resin salt with an aqueous solution of an alkali metal carbonate, phosphate or sulphate to replace the monovalent anions by polyvalent anions, and thereafter contacting the resulting resin salt with an aqueous solution of an alkali metal hydroxide to replace the polyvalent anions by hydroxyl ions.
